http://jsoc.stanford.edu/~jsoc/keywords/Chris_Russel/Geophysical%20Coordinate%20Transformations.htm WebAug 27, 2001 · The sulfur and oxygen ions that dominate Jupiter’s magnetospheric plasma are formed by breakdown and ionization of sulfur and sulfur dioxide whose source is the volcanoes of Io. Energetic ions impacting Io's surface or atmosphere can sputter off ions of lower energy through a direct interaction and can also create an extensive cloud of ...

WebFeb 8, 2024 · The Magnetospheric Multiscale, or MMS, mission relies on four spacecraft with an identical set of 11 instruments made of 25 sensors. The four spacecraft fly in an adjustable, pyramid formation that enables them to observe the 3-dimensional structure of magnetic reconnection. WebAbstract. WebThe dynamic response of the magnetosphere to varying solar wind and interplanetary magnetic field conditions is the magnetospheric substorm (Rostoker et al. 1980). Energy input from the solar wind is largely controlled by the interplanetary magnetic field orientation: During periods of southward interplanetary field, the energy input is ... In addition, the TS05 model uses parameters based on time … WebJan 10, 2000 · The magnetosphere is an open system that interacts with the solar wind. In this system, solar wind energy continuously permeates different regions of the magnetosphere through electromagnetic processes, which we can well describe in terms of current systems. The magnetosphere has a large intake of solar wind energy. good questions to ask a groupWebThe Rice Convection Model (RCM) is an established physical model of the inner and middle magnetosphere that includes coupling to the ionosphere. It uses a many-fluid formalism to describe adiabatically drifting isotropic particle distributions in a self-consistently computed electric field and specified magnetic field.
